Berchtesgaden National Park

Berchtesgaden National Park is the only German national park located in the Alps, situated in the Berchtesgadener Land region of southeastern Bavaria near the Austrian border. Established on 1 August 1978, the park encompasses approximately 210 square kilometers of mountainous terrain characterized by dramatic limestone peaks, deep glacial valleys, and two significant lakes. The park forms the core of the larger UNESCO Biosphere Reserve Berchtesgadener Land, recognized in 1990 for its ecological significance. The landscape is dominated by the Watzmann massif, the third-highest mountain in Germany at 2,713 meters, along with the Hochkalter and surrounding ranges. Several glaciers persist in the park, including the Watzmann Glacier and Blaueis, representing rare remnants of Alpine glaciation within Germany. The Königssee, a glacial lake at the park's heart, drains into the Salzach river system and ultimately the Danube.

Hohe Tauern National Park: Map of Austria's Largest Alpine Protected Landscape

Discover glacial terrain and mountain park geography in the Austrian Alps.

Hohe Tauern National Park, Austria's largest protected area, offers a profound exploration of high alpine landscapes. This national park is defined by its towering peaks, expansive glacier systems, and deeply carved glacial valleys. Examining its mapped boundaries reveals the sheer scale of this protected alpine terrain, providing crucial context for understanding regional geography and the unique natural systems it preserves across the Central Eastern Alps.

Kalkalpen National Park: Ancient Beech Forests and Karst Protected Landscape

Explore mapped boundaries and unique alpine terrain.

Kalkalpen National Park is a premier protected area in Upper Austria, celebrated for harboring Central Europe's largest remaining ancient beech forests and an extensive karst landscape. This designation underscores its critical role in preserving old-growth forest ecosystems and unique geological formations within the Northern Limestone Alps. Gesäuse National Park: Detailed Protected Landscape and Alpine Geography in Styria

Explore Austria's dramatic river gorge and rugged peaks.

Gesäuse National Park in Styria represents a significant alpine protected area, characterized by the striking Enns river gorge cutting through the Gesäuseberge. This national park offers a unique geographic context, showcasing steep limestone peaks, dramatic rock faces, and a rich hydrological network. Triglav National Park: A Mapped Alpine Protected Landscape in Slovenia

Julian Alps geography, glacial lakes, and karst terrain.

Triglav National Park is Slovenia's premier protected area, covering 880 square kilometers of the Julian Alps. Šumava National Park: Czech Republic's Premier Forested National Park and Protected Landscape

Explore the unique glacial lakes, peat bogs, and regional geography.

Šumava National Park, situated in the South Bohemian Region of the Czech Republic, is the nation's largest protected area and a vital component of Central Europe's forest ecosystems. This entry details its expansive terrain, highlighting the significant peat bog complexes and ancient glacial lakes that define its unique landscape.
